Latest Patents

Kouchi holds a patent for a method of treating diseases associated with elevated levels of IL-1. This invention specifically targets inflammatory diseases such as arthritis, skin hypersensitivity, and endotoxemia. The method involves administering a therapeutically effective amount of an aromatic diamidine, which inhibits IL-1 release from IL-1 producing cells. Additionally, this aromatic diamidine can block interleukin 6 (IL-6) and tumor necrosis factor from cells that produce these cytokines.
